Playing with Legos
- Developed fine motor skills through manipulating and connecting small Lego pieces.
- Enhanced problem-solving abilities by figuring out how different Lego pieces fit together to build structures.
- Improved creativity and imagination by creating unique designs and scenarios with the Legos.
- Enhanced spatial awareness by visualizing and constructing three-dimensional structures with Lego bricks.
Tips
For continued development after playing with Legos, encourage the student to explore themed Lego sets to spark new ideas and incorporate storytelling into their creations. Additionally, suggest experimenting with incorporating other materials like paper or cardboard to create hybrid projects. Encourage the student to participate in Lego challenges or competitions as a way to push their creative boundaries and collaborate with others.
